How they compare
Seychelles currently reports 16.20 million current US$ against 13.20 million current US$ in Hong Kong Special Administrative Region, People's Republic of China, a difference of 3.00 million current US$.
That makes Seychelles's figure about 1.2 times Hong Kong Special Administrative Region, People's Republic of China's.
The two have swapped places 3 times across 7 shared years of data; in 1990 it was Hong Kong Special Administrative Region, People's Republic of China ahead.
Hong Kong Special Administrative Region, People's Republic of China ranks 145th and Seychelles ranks 142nd of 169 countries.

About this data
Net official development assistance (ODA) consists of disbursements of loans made on concessional terms (net of repayments of principal) and grants by official agencies of the members of the Development Assistance Committee (DAC), by multilateral institutions, and by non-DAC countries to promote economic development and welfare in countries and territories in the DAC list of ODA recipients. It includes loans with a grant element of at least 25 percent (calculated at a rate of discount of 10 percent). Data are in current U.S. dollars.
